
Apple Sues OpenAI, Alleging It Asked Active Employees to Steal Hardware Designs
Apple filed a lawsuit against OpenAI in July alleging that OpenAI's hardware chief asked job candidates still working at Apple to bring actual phone and watch parts, design files, and prototypes to their interviews. The accusation extends beyond the typical disputes when employees leave one company for another. It raises a novel legal question: can a company's hiring process itself be considered theft.
